Everton line up a summer move for Tottenham Hotspur defender Danny Rose, according to a report.

Everton are reportedly lining up a summer move for Tottenham Hotspur defender Danny Rose.

Rose, 28, is widely expected to leave Spurs this summer following a difficult 2017-18 campaign, which saw him make just 10 Premier League appearances.

The England international has previously been linked with a move to Manchester United, but it is understood that the Red Devils have now switched their attention to Juventus's Alex Sandro.

According to The Mirror, Everton have identified Rose as the perfect successor to Leighton Baines, who will turn 34 before the end of 2018.

The report claims that the Toffees are waiting to see whether Tottenham intend to sell, and are ready to push through a move if they are given encouragement.

Rose played the full 90 minutes as Tottenham ended their 2017-18 campaign with a 5-4 victory over Leicester City on Sunday afternoon.
